Hello SuperForest!

I received this little story in my Eメール 受信箱 recently, and upon 読書 it, I immediately thought of SuperForest. We have talked about redefining wealth and success before, but this is a simple story that illustrates the common thread of abundance and gratitude that often shows up in our SuperForest universe.

Let’s share this story with our loved ones, especially during this holiday season, as it is important to remind ourselves to be grateful for what we have, and look at wealth in a different way:

One 日 the father of a very wealthy family took his son on a trip to the country with the express purpose of 表示中 him how poor people live. They spent a couple of days and nights on the farm of what would be considered a very poor family.

Returning from their trip, the father asked his son: “How was the trip?” “It was great, Dad.” “Did あなた see how poor people live?” the father asked. “Oh yeah” 発言しました the son. “So tell me, what did あなた learn from the trip?” asked the father. The son answered: “I saw that we have one dog and they had four. We have a pool that reaches to the middle of our garden and they have a creek that has no end. We have imported lanterns in our garden and they have the stars at night. Our patio reaches to the front yard and they have the whole horizon. We have a small piece of land to live on and they have fields that go beyond our sight. We have servants who serve us, but they serve others. We buy our food, but they grow theirs. We have walls around our property to protect us, they have フレンズ to protect them.”

The boy’s father was speechless. Then his son added, “Thanks Dad for 表示中 me how poor we are.”

10 STEPS TO AN ECO-CONSCIOUS シャワー
_____________________________________

10. Avoid using products in plastic containers

I know it’s hard to avoid plastic in our everyday lives but あなた can 検索 for alternatives. If you’re using body wash that is packaged in plastic try switching to bar soap. Usually soap is packaged in a cardboard box that can biodegrade または be recycled.

9. Switch to plant-based ingredients
